I don't. It is never neccessary. After a while (1957-1960) I have so
much money that I can buy the concurrency. Even if difficulty is 'hard'.

In this England scenario f.e. I connected London and Birmingham and it
is gushing cash. (Oh well, there was somebody who said the AI never
uses ships - in this scenario it does!)

Back to topic: I hate cheats, they kill the fun of any game. 3DTT will
have no cheats and the savegames will be coded heavyly to prevent any
hacking.

TT has some nice anti-cheat-features. F.e. the crash of an airplane is
determined long time before it happens, so you can't reload a recently
saved game to prevent it.

Now that's something I don't understand.

The only theoretical situation I can think of for 7 track stations would be if
you had a power plant, a factory, a steel mill, and a city. 1 track for coal, 1
track for grain, 1 track for livestock, 1 track for iron ore, 1 track for
steel, 1 track for passengers and 1 track for mail. Or you could have 1 track
of passengers and mail and throw in a refinery...
Although I did have a 7 track station once (at a city with a factory)
the main thing I like is the facility to be able to add an extra track
to a station without having to demolish it. As traffic builds up, you
can expand the station to handle it.
